Leading real estate investment trust seeking multiple Project Coordinators to support a variety of projects.

Your new company

Hays have partnered exclusively with a global real estate investment trust to appoint 2 x Project Coordinators to initial 12-month contracts. Supporting a variety of projects (with one role particularly focused on change management), if you're a Project Coordinator with 2–5 years experience and an understanding of data centres and IT infrastructure, then we want to hear from you!

Your new role and what you'll need to succeed

As one of these Project Coordinators, you'll play a key role in ensuring the successful execution of a variety of complex projects (across data centre relocations and similar). You'll bring at least 2 years of experience supporting infrastructure project delivery, with knowledge of data centre environments an advantage. Your key duties and experience will include:

  • Collaborating with Project Managers to prepare and manage project schedules, documentation, status and reports across the portfolio

  • Engaging with and supporting key stakeholders through the various project phases, as well as participating in project meetings and preparing status updates for project sponsor/s and SteerCo.

  • Strong communication skills, with a proactive and positive attitude alongside adaptability within a dynamic environment.

  • Experience within change management frameworks will be very highly regarded, as one of these roles will have a core focus on change.
